在当今数据驱动的时代,指标是衡量业务、项目和个人表现的重要工具。然而,许多人在使用指标时,往往只看到表面的数字,而忽略了数据背后的真相。本文将深入探讨如何通过实战解析,让数据真正说话,从而为决策提供有力支持。
一、指标的定义与作用
1. 指标的定义
指标是一种用于衡量特定现象或过程的量化标准。它可以是一个数值、一个百分比,也可以是一个等级。在商业领域,指标通常用于衡量销售、成本、利润、客户满意度等。
2. 指标的作用
- 评估表现:指标可以帮助我们了解业务或项目的当前状态,评估表现是否达到预期。
- 预测未来:通过分析历史数据,我们可以预测未来的趋势,为决策提供依据。
- 发现问题:指标可以帮助我们发现潜在的问题,及时调整策略。
二、实战解析指标的方法
1. 数据收集与清洗
在解析指标之前,我们需要收集相关数据,并进行清洗。数据清洗包括去除无效数据、纠正错误数据、填补缺失数据等。
import pandas as pd
# 假设有一个销售数据集
data = pd.read_csv('sales_data.csv')
# 数据清洗
data = data.dropna()  # 去除缺失数据
data = data[data['sales'] > 0]  # 去除销售为负数的数据
2. 指标计算
根据业务需求,计算相应的指标。以下是一些常见的指标:
- 销售增长率:当前期销售与上一期销售的差值除以上一期销售。
- 客户满意度:客户对产品或服务的满意程度。
- 成本效益比:收益与成本的比值。
# 计算销售增长率
current_sales = data['sales'].iloc[-1]
previous_sales = data['sales'].iloc[-2]
growth_rate = (current_sales - previous_sales) / previous_sales
# 输出销售增长率
print(f"销售增长率:{growth_rate:.2%}")
3. 数据可视化
通过数据可视化,我们可以更直观地了解数据背后的真相。
import matplotlib.pyplot as plt
# 绘制销售数据趋势图
plt.plot(data['date'], data['sales'])
plt.title('销售数据趋势图')
plt.xlabel('日期')
plt.ylabel('销售额')
plt.show()
4. 指标分析
分析指标时,我们需要关注以下几个方面:
- 指标趋势:观察指标的变化趋势,判断是否存在异常情况。
- 指标分布:分析指标的分布情况,了解数据的集中趋势和离散程度。
- 指标对比:将指标与行业平均水平或竞争对手进行对比,评估自身表现。
三、让数据说话的实战案例
1. 案例背景
某电商平台希望了解用户购买行为,提高用户留存率。
2. 指标选择
- 用户留存率:衡量用户在一定时间内的留存情况。
- 平均订单金额:衡量用户的购买力。
3. 数据分析
通过分析用户留存率和平均订单金额,我们发现:
- 用户留存率较低,说明用户对平台的满意度不高。
- 平均订单金额较低,说明用户的购买力较弱。
4. 解决方案
- 优化用户体验,提高用户满意度。
- 推出优惠活动,刺激用户购买。
通过以上实战案例,我们可以看到,通过解析指标,我们可以发现业务中的问题,并制定相应的解决方案。
四、总结
让数据说话,需要我们具备一定的数据分析能力。通过收集、清洗、计算、可视化和分析数据,我们可以发现数据背后的真相,为决策提供有力支持。在实际应用中,我们需要根据具体业务需求,选择合适的指标和方法,让数据真正为我们所用。
